We are now looking for an AI & Process Automation Specialist to join our Business Process & Automation team. This is a hands-on role where you’ll be embedded in real operations, working directly with finance teams to redesign how work gets done using AI. What it’s all about At Staria, we help international growth companies manage their finances more effectively by combining accounting services, ERP systems, and data-driven solutions. Our goal is to make complex financial operations work smoothly across countries and systems. We’ve already come a long way in automation, with robotics and automated workflows part of our daily operations. Now, the next step is using AI to go further — reducing repetitive work, improving quality, and freeing up time for more meaningful tasks. You’ll work at the intersection of business operations and AI. Instead of sitting on the sidelines, you’ll go where the work happens: general accounting, closing, payroll, and transaction processes. You’ll observe how things actually run, identify what’s slowing people down, and build automations that remove that friction. This is not a support function or a ticket-based role. You’ll drive change proactively and take ownership of making processes better. How you’ll make a difference In this role, you don’t wait for perfectly defined requirements. You go in, figure things out, and start building. You will work closely with finance professionals, process owners, and automation developers. Your job is to bridge the gap between how work is done today and what it could look like with AI. In practice, you will: - embed into business teams and map how their daily work actually happens through interviews, shadowing, and observation - identify repetitive work, bottlenecks, and error-prone steps that can be improved or automated - turn your findings into clear, concrete automation opportunities with measurable impact - build automations yourself using tools like Copilot, Claude, Make, n8n, or Power Automate - design AI prompts, workflows, and lightweight AI agents that support real accounting tasks such as reconciliations, data validation, and reporting - prototype quickly and get solutions into use fast instead of overplanning - collaborate with the Intelligent Automation development team when something requires deeper technical implementation - train and support business teams in using the solutions you’ve built and make sure they actually stick - capture and share what works so that successful solutions can be reused across other teams The practical stuff We are looking for candidates based in Helsinki, Tampere, Turku, or Lahti.
